Stevens-Johnson syndrome and Toxic Epidermal Necrolysis syndrome are life-threatening reactions that can result in death. Complications include permanent blindness, dry-eye syndrome, lung damage, photophobia, asthma, chronic obstructive pulmonary disease, permanent loss of nail beds, scarring of mucous membranes, arthritis, and chronic fatigue syndrome. Many patients' pores scar shut, causing them to retain heat.

In 1886, William Bates reported on the discovery of a substance produced by the adrenal gland that turned out to be epinephrine (adrenaline). In 1904, this drug was first artificially synthesized by Friedrich Stolz.
